SMMT figures 2014 New car registrations 2,476,435 Increase on 2013 13% Fleet registrations 1,178,416 Increase on 2013 8.7% Fleet & business sales = 52% of all new registrations Source: Society
The Leasing Broker Federation is an independent membership organisation supporting leasing brokers and operators across the uk. It better equips brokerages with knowledge and skills supporting them to thrive within this growing sector.
It also provides a mutually beneficial business community environment for all market relevant companies, such as leasing companies, funders, manufacturers, service suppliers and dealerships. These companies make up our federation partner network.
